Eco-Friendly Innovation in Every Bag
The Biodegradable Bag Making Machine by Rajan Extrusion Technique is engineered to produce high-quality, compostable bags using biodegradable film materials like PLA, PBAT, and cornstarch-based blends. These machines are equipped with modern technology that supports the production of grocery bags, garbage bags, carry bags, and T-shirt bags that meet environmental norms.

Key Features of Our Biodegradable Bag Making Machine
✅ Fully Automatic Operation
Designed for continuous, high-speed production with minimal human intervention.✅ Biodegradable Film Compatibility
Suitable for PLA, PBAT, PHA, and other eco-safe film materials.✅ Touchscreen PLC Control Panel
Offers user-friendly operation, quick adjustments, and monitoring in real-time.✅ Precision Cutting & Sealing
Advanced servo motor and temperature controls ensure accurate sealing and bag dimensions.✅ Adjustable Bag Size
Flexibility to produce various bag lengths and widths for multiple applications.✅ Low Energy Consumption
Designed for energy efficiency to lower production costs and carbon footprint.✅ Optional Add-ons
Includes punching units, inline printing systems, and gusseting attachments for custom production needs.
